NOTICE PROPOSING APPLICATION WITHOUT ORAL HEARING word template: frequently asked questions
1. Is it legal to complete documents digitally?
In accordance with ESIGN Act 2000, documents written out and authorized using an e-sign solution are considered as legally binding, just like their physical analogs. In other words, you can rightfully fill and submit NOTICE PROPOSING APPLICATION WITHOUT ORAL HEARING fillable form to the institution needed to use electronic solution that suits all requirements depending on its legal purposes, like PDFfiller.
